Introduction

What You’ll Learn

In just 5 minutes, you’ll have your GitHub code permanently archived on Zenodo with a citable DOI. Perfect for:

  • 📄 Journal submissions requiring code availability
  • 🎓 Academic citations of your computational work
  • 🔒 Long-term preservation beyond GitHub’s lifespan
  • 🏆 Research impact through proper attribution

Prerequisites

  • Existing GitHub account with a code repository
  • Basic familiarity with GitHub (pushing, releases)
  • 5 minutes of focused time

What You’ll Get

By the end of this guide:

✅ Your GitHub repository connected to Zenodo
✅ Automatic archiving set up
✅ A permanent DOI for your code
✅ Ready-to-use citation format

Let’s get started!


This guide assumes you already know Git/GitHub basics. We focus only on the Zenodo integration.